Pedestrian struck by car on S Perry Street sustains non-life threatening injuries

South Perry Street was blocked briefly at East 18th Avenue this morning while crews investigated.

SPOKANE, Wash. — A pedestrian was struck by a car at the intersection of Perry Street and East 18th Avenue Tuesday morning, according to Spokane Police officer John O'Brien. 

The pedestrian suffered non-life threatening injuries. 

Both the Spokane Police Department and the Spokane Fire Department responded to the crash. 

The street was closed for a short time while officers investigated. The road reopened around 9 a.m. Tuesday morning.
